Original languageEnglish
Article number315
JournalBiomimetics (Basel, Switzerland)
Volume8
Issue number3
DOIs
Publication statusPublished - 17 Jul 2023

    OECD FOS+WOS

  • 1.06 BIOLOGICAL SCIENCES
  • 2.06 MEDICAL ENGINEERING

ID: 53251330